Solution for 2(x-10)=5(x-3)+7x equation:



2(x-10)=5(x-3)+7x
We move all terms to the left:
2(x-10)-(5(x-3)+7x)=0
We multiply parentheses
2x-(5(x-3)+7x)-20=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(5(x-3)+7x), so:
5(x-3)+7x
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
7x+5(x-3)
We multiply parentheses
7x+5x-15
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
12x-15
Back to the equation:
-(12x-15)
We get rid of parentheses
2x-12x+15-20=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-10x-5=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
-10x=5
x=5/-10
x=-1/2
